    exs-files are used by EXS24, it's a sampler library that comes with Logic Pro X. Other than that :dunno:.

    There once was a tool called "Extreme Sample Converter" which got released by Team AMPLiFY in 2008.
    Maybe it's too old but I used it a lot to convert old Sampler CD's into wav.

    It supports Halion, Kontakt, GigaSampler, Akai, Sampletank, Soundfonts, etc.
    and is able to convert all of them into several formats like wav, flac, aiff and others.

    All the suggestions above about using old versions of Kontakt are probably the easiest way for anyone to play EXS instruments,
    and 'most of the time' (but not always) Kontakt will translate the EXS files pretty well.

    But if anyone wants to explore EXS files in their original context, here's some background info.

    When emagic were selling Logic 5 for Windows, EXS24 was the built-in sampler. It can't be used outside of Logic.

    But they also released a separate player version called EXSP24 that works as a VST dll plugin and does not depend on Logic.
    EXS24 has changed so little in Apple Logic that, even today, you can play the EXS instruments from Apple Logic using EXSP24 on Windows.

    That EXSP24 player version is a huge installation - a whole 2MB :winker:

    To note:
    An EXS file is just an instrument file; similar to how Kontakt uses .nki files (when used separately from the samples)
    Whereas Kontakt gives you the choice to embed the samples or not, EXS files never embed the samples.
    The sample files are always separate. So if all you've got is the EXS files, they're useless.
    If it's just the samples you want, they won't need converting. The samples will be .wav or .aiff and won't be protected.

    So...

    [1] @Slavestate suggestion to use Logic 5 on Windows was actually not joking.
    I still use Logic 5 on XP, W7, W8, W10; it's solid on all of them.
    Logic 5 on Windows 'obviously' won't tempt you away from your preferred modern DAW
    but it's tiny (smaller than Reaper), and still full of clever tricks - a beautifully functional antique.
    It's about as obsolete as a 1956 Stratocaster guitar or a 300 year old Stradivarius violin.
    I've never managed to throw it away!

    [2] The EXSP24 plugin (completely separate from Logic) is a viable way of playing an EXS instrument in its original sampler,
    used as a VST plugin wherever you want. You could use it in the miniature SaviHost and then it's like a standalone instrument.

    [3] For anyone that doesn't want to explore Logic 5 on Windows or the EXSP24 plugin,
    then as first mentioned, just use an old version of Kontakt.
